Wagner Group's Recruitment of Mercenaries in Russian Schools Raises Concerns.

TL;DR Summary
Members of the Wagner Group, a Russian mercenary group, have reportedly visited schools in Moscow to recruit students as fighters after heavy losses in Ukraine. The group's founder, Yevgeny Prigozhin, has opened 42 outreach centers across Russia to replenish the ranks of his private army, which has been depleted by bloody battles for the control of Bakhmut. The group had previously recruited up to 40,000 convicts from Russia's prisons, but about half of them have likely become casualties. In a desperate bid to bolster its forces, Russia is reportedly recruiting and deploying female convicts to the war zone.
